Summary

Cayce Elementary is a large school in Cayce, SC, serving 977 students in grades PK-5 within the Lexington 02 school district, where all students qualify for free/reduced lunch.

Cayce Elementary currently ranks in the bottom 10% of South Carolina elementary schools, earning zero stars in the latest evaluation. Academic proficiency lags significantly behind district and state averages, with math being a particular concern—only about 28-31% of students meet proficiency standards compared to roughly 49-59% statewide. The school also faces a chronic absenteeism challenge, with nearly 30% of students missing significant school days, a rate well above the state average. However, there are encouraging signs of progress. The school improved its overall ranking from the 2nd percentile to the 8th percentile over the past two years, and all subject areas showed improvement in the most recent school year. Notably, 5th grade math proficiency jumped from 15% to 31%, and specific student groups—including students with disabilities and English language learners—have shown dramatic gains in their performance rankings. The school maintains a favorable student-teacher ratio of 12.3:1, which is better than several higher-performing schools in the area, suggesting class sizes are not the primary barrier to improvement.

Compared to nearby schools, Cayce Elementary faces unique challenges. Within its own district, it ranks significantly below Springdale Elementary (61st percentile) and Saluda River Academy for the Arts (47th percentile). The school also spends more per student ($16,104) than the higher-performing East Point Academy charter school ($11,901), which achieves a 77th percentile ranking just a few miles away. While the school's spending and staffing levels suggest resources are available, the challenge lies in translating those resources into stronger academic outcomes. The recent upward trajectory, particularly in math and for historically underserved student populations, provides a foundation for continued improvement, though sustained intervention and support remain critical.
